Interesting article...except that it perhaps neglected on one fact and definately messed up on the other.

Here's the slight neglect.  There is four power grids in north america.  The west, the east, texas, and then there's quebec.

The power outage did not start in Canada.  Its been traced to Ohio.  The Ontario power grid is slightly more modern (although still massively outdated) than the New York one that we commonly sell to.

But I can't expect them to get everything right...it is after all MSN.
